It is not too late to have a runner in the TAB Eureka Calcutta.

The world’s richest harness race will once again host the Racenet online TAB Eureka Calcutta.

You can get involved simply by purchasing a $10 ticket, then at 6:30pm Friday you could be drawn as the initial winner. 10 initial winners will be randomly drawn a horse, which is then auctioned off in the online Racenet Calcutta.

What can I win as the initial raffle winner?

Quite simply you will win 50% of whatever the horse is auctioned for in the Racenet Calcutta, alternatively you can buy the horse that you have drawn, at effectively half the price that others bid for.

What if I am not drawn a horse?

If you are not drawn as a raffle winner you are not out of the running, you can still purchase a horse in the online Racenet Calcutta.

How do I purchase a horse in the online Racenet Calcutta?

Be the highest bidder, to pre register to bid in the online auction to purchase your Racenet Calcutta horse head to the live auction site. We strongly recommend to do this before the Calcutta begins.

What do I win if I am the highest bidder in the Racenet Calcutta?

If your horse wins, you get 70% of the Racenet Calcutta pool, 2nd place gets 20% and 3rd place gets 10%.
